What is Cooking Championship? Take part in the Cooking Championship! Create a unique character. Admire beautiful scenery. Prepare original dishes. Compete with other participants. Please the jury. And win the tournament!

To run Cooking Championship System Requirements at the recommended level, you need a Radeon RX 580 graphics Card and an Intel Core i5-7400 processor. You should also have 8 GB of system memory.

For the best chance of playing at minimum system specs, your computer should have at least graphics card. The CPU required to meet the minimum requirements is a Intel Core i3-4130 processor. You should also have 6 GB of system memory.
